Job
- Level
- Erfahren
- Job Feld
- IT, Software, Security
- Anstellung
- Vollzeit
- Vertragsart
- Unbefristetes Dienstverhältnis
- Ort
- Karlsruhe
- Arbeitsmodell
- Hybrid, Onsite
Job Zusammenfassung
In dieser Rolle entwickelst du Sicherheitsstrategien zum Schutz unserer Software vor Reverse Engineering. Du identifizierst Schwachstellen, implementierst Schutzmechanismen für verschiedene Plattformen und erstellst automatisierte Tests.
Job Technologien
Deine Rolle im Team
- Schutz unserer Softwareprodukte: Du arbeitest daran, unsere Anwendungen gegen Reverse Engineering, Analyse und Extraktion abzusichern.
- Entwicklung neuer Sicherheitsstrategien: Du erforschst und konzeptionierst moderne Schutztechnologien, die bestehenden und neuen Angriffsmethoden gewachsen sind.
- Analyse und Fehlerbehebung: Du identifizierst und löst Schwachstellen in bereits geschützten Anwendungen und sorgst für kontinuierliche Verbesserungen.
- Plattformübergreifende Entwicklung: Du implementierst Sicherheits- und Schutztechnologien für verschiedene Programmiersprachen und Plattformen.
- Automatisierte Tests: Du entwickelst Testszenarien, um die Funktionalität und Wirksamkeit der Schutzmechanismen sicherzustellen.
Unsere Erwartungen an dich
Ausbildung
- Dein Background: Du hast ein Studium in Informatik, Mathematik, Physik oder einem verwandten Bereich abgeschlossen - oder bist ein motivierter Berufseinsteiger/ein motiviertes Nachwuchstalent mit fundiertem Wissen.
Qualifikationen
- Security-Fokus: Themen wie Software-Sicherheit faszinieren dich - vielleicht hast du schon an CTF-Wettbewerben teilgenommen oder eigene Projekte umgesetzt.
- Reverse Engineering begeistert dich: Du kennst dich mit kompiliertem Code und ByteCode-Artefakten aus und nutzt Tools wie IDA Pro, Ghidra, BinaryNinja oder dnSpy.
- Deep Tech Know-how: Ob Obfuskation, Dekompilierung, LLVM, .NET Runtime, Mono, JVM oder Unity Framework - du bist technikaffin und liebst es, tief in Systeme einzutauchen.
- Faszination für Softwareschutz: Compiler-gestützte Programmtransformationen und Plattforminterna findest du spannend.
- Nice-to-have: Wenn du schon mit LLVM IR gearbeitet hast - umso besser!
- Sprache & Team: Du sprichst sehr gut Deutsch (C1) und Englisch, arbeitest gerne eigenverantwortlich und hast Lust, dich in einem motivierten Team einzubringen.
Erfahrung
- Code ist deine Sprache: Du bist fit in C++ und hast Erfahrung in C#, Java oder Python.
Benefits
Gesundheit, Fitness & Fun
Work-Life-Integration
Themen mit denen du dich im Job beschäftigst
Job Standorte
Das ist dein Arbeitgeber
Wibu-systems Ag
Wibu-Systems ist ein schnell wachsendes und weltweit führendes Unternehmen der IT-Sicherheitsbranche und feiert in diesem Jahr sein 30. Jubiläum. Unsere Kompetenzen reichen vom Schutz von Software vor Diebstahl und Raubkopien hin zu neuen Geschäftsmodellen mit flexiblem Lizenz- und Rechtemanagement und Endpunktsicherheit.
Description
- Unternehmensgröße
- 1-49 Employees
- Unternehmenstyp
- Etablierte Firma
- Arbeitsmodell
- Hybrid, Onsite
- Branche
- Internet, IT, Telekom